
01/12/2009, 10:10
|
 | | | Fecha de Ingreso: octubre-2005
Mensajes: 192
Antigüedad: 19 años, 6 meses Puntos: 0 | |
Combinar dos o mas datatables (permutación) Holas...
necesito hacer lo siguiente en vb. net:
Tengo un datatable que puede tener de 1 a 4 filas máximo. Necesito la permutación de ésta tablas, o sea, hacer un join a la misma tabla contra la misma tabla, la cantidad de veces segun filas tenga la tabla de tal modo de obtener:
Tabla MiTabla
100
200
300
entonces hago el join 3 veces para obtener:
100 200 300
100 300 200
200 100 300
200 300 100
300 100 200
300 200 100
pero esto con objetos datatable (uno mismo consultado tres veces), lo que en sql sería:
"select * from MiTabla as t1 inner join MiTabla as t2 inner join MiTabla as t3"
pero como hago el join entre distintas tablas en datatables?
Saludos
__________________ "No a las dictaduras, no a la impunidad, no al comercio injusto que explota al menor de edad. Sí a las autocracias, sí a la libertad, el tercer mundo va a estallar."
Finisterra MAGO DE OZ |